What's Happening?
Remote operation technologies in mining are transforming the industry by allowing operators to control and manage equipment from a distance. These systems range from basic remote-control setups to advanced autonomous operations, significantly reducing labor costs and enhancing safety and productivity. The global mining automation market, valued at $3.14 billion in 2020, is projected to reach $4.84 billion by 2027. These technologies address critical challenges such as safety risks and operational inefficiencies, enabling mining companies to operate in harsh environments while optimizing resource utilization. Advanced sensing and monitoring systems, control systems, and reliable communication infrastructure are key components of these remote operations, providing real-time data and enhancing decision-making capabilities.
Why It's Important?
The adoption of remote operation technologies in mining is crucial for improving safety, operational efficiency, and environmental sustainability. These technologies have contributed to an 85% decrease in mining fatality rates in developed countries over the past 30 years. By enabling 24/7 operations, they increase equipment utilization rates and reduce operational costs. Furthermore, remote technologies support sustainability goals by optimizing resource management and minimizing environmental impacts. The shift to remote operations also necessitates workforce evolution, creating new roles for data analysts and remote system specialists, and offering career development opportunities in the digital mining workforce.

Beyond the Headlines
The implementation of remote operation technologies in mining raises ethical and legal considerations, such as data ownership and privacy, certification requirements for remote operators, and safety standards adaptation for unmanned equipment. Successful implementation requires addressing technical infrastructure needs, change management, and regulatory frameworks. The transformation also impacts local communities, potentially reducing employment at mine sites but creating new roles in urban centers where remote operation facilities are located.
